Liberty Gold Corp. (OTCMKTS:LGDTF – Get Free Report) saw a significant growth in short interest during the month of January. As of January 30th, there was short interest totaling 1,365,040 shares, a growth of 82.4% from the January 15th total of 748,223 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 1,883,475 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 0.7 days. Liberty Gold Price Performance
Shares of LGDTF stock opened at $1.01 on Friday. Liberty Gold has a twelve month low of $0.19 and a twelve month high of $1.15. The stock’s 50 day simple moving average is $0.72 and its 200 day simple moving average is $0.54.
About Liberty Gold
Liberty Gold Corp. is a Canada-based mineral exploration company focused on the identification and development of gold-rich properties in the western United States. The company’s primary objective is to make significant gold discoveries through systematic exploration programs that include geological mapping, geochemical sampling and targeted drilling campaigns. Liberty Gold leverages a technically oriented team to advance its projects from early-stage exploration toward resource definition and potential development.
The company’s flagship assets include the Black Pine project located on the Idaho–Utah border and the Goldstrike property in Nevada’s prolific Carlin Trend district.
